Rafael J. Wysocki f0c36ea424 rtc: cmos: Disable ACPI RTC event on removal
[ Upstream commit 83ebb7b3036d151ee39a4a752018665648fc3bd4 ]

Make cmos_do_remove() drop the ACPI RTC fixed event handler so as to
prevent it from operating on stale data in case the event triggers
after driver removal.

Fixes: 311ee9c151ad ("rtc: cmos: allow using ACPI for RTC alarm instead of HPET")
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com>
Reviewed-by: Zhang Rui <rui.zhang@intel.com>
Tested-by: Zhang Rui <rui.zhang@intel.com>
Reviewed-by: Andy Shevchenko <andriy.shevchenko@linux.intel.com>
Link: https://lore.kernel.org/r/2224609.iZASKD2KPV@kreacher
Signed-off-by: Alexandre Belloni <alexandre.belloni@bootlin.com>
Signed-off-by: Sasha Levin <sashal@kernel.org>
2023-01-14 10:16:05 +01:00
..
2021-09-26 14:09:02 +02:00
2020-07-02 22:32:00 +02:00
2020-07-21 09:56:46 +02:00
2019-11-08 16:14:09 +01:00
2019-07-17 10:03:50 -07:00
2020-07-02 22:32:01 +02:00
2019-11-08 16:14:09 +01:00
2019-12-23 11:23:53 +01:00
2019-04-04 10:07:10 +02:00
2020-10-19 22:48:55 +02:00
2019-10-19 22:33:05 +02:00
2019-11-08 16:14:09 +01:00
2020-09-15 11:21:50 +02:00
2019-05-23 17:44:52 +02:00
2020-03-16 11:12:08 +01:00
2019-05-08 22:14:36 +02:00